This is Samson. I have had him a while and always thought of him as a Lavender Gold Laced Wyandotte. I have recently heard about a colour called Crele and wondered if I should 're-brand' him?
 
The son is not crele. Creles are barring over red duckwing and that roo is not a duckwing.

The father is a silkie cross or mix. He has a single comb and a small crest plus his face has a slight darkening due to having the black skin gene from the silkie parent. His feather coloring is simply a very common result of crossing of a black chicken to a colored chicken- he does not have lacing at all. In his case, he also happens to be blue, which is why his body is colored like that. His coloring on wing area is probably due to one parent being silver one being gold.
